Why are Christians and Mormons told they are to become like little children?

Children are: Little, dependant, uneducated, inexperienced, at the mercy of an adult, whiney, cute, immature, weak, curious, easily entertained, easily frightened, exploitable, needy, easily confused, clueless, undeveloped, abuse-able, open for punishment, incapable of labor/work, unskilled, questioning, believing, superstitious, easily led astray, fantasizing, sexless, illogical, apolitical, binary world view, undeveloped, a blank slate, loveable, soft-spoken, irrational, unworldly, hungry, messy, unscientific, seen but not heard, spontaneous.

For an adult to become childlike is to embrace dysfunction and irresponsibility; relying on an adult for out look, information, education, and physical needs.

The “adult” determines what’s best for you—how to live, what to eat, what to think, where to live, how to spend your time, how to interact, etc.

If we actually took this advice seriously, the world could not go on functioning; it would be the end of our species. You open yourself up to be abused and taken advantage of by self-appointed adults. You make others do for you what you can already do for yourself. This is the worst fucking advice ever given. Methinks whoever gives this advice is a wolf in sheep’s clothing.
